    Abstract: Techniques for detecting control data, such as servo data, from input or incoming data read from a magnetic recording medium in the presence of radial incoherence are provided. More specifically, the techniques employ multiple (i.e., two or more) data detectors for choosing between multiple sampling phases associated with the input data read from the magnetic recording medium. In the context of servo data detection, such techniques offer several orders of magnitude in performance improvement in detecting SAM and Gray data in the presence of RI and may advantageously be employed in a read channel integrated circuit. Furthermore, such techniques may be applied to any data encoding system.

    Abstract: Techniques for detecting data, such as servo data, from input or incoming data read from a transmission medium, such as magnetic recording medium, in the presence or absence of radial incoherence. In one illustrative recording medium-based aspect of the invention, such a technique for detecting data from input data stored on a recording medium comprises the following steps. First, one or more samples are interpolated from one or more samples which have been generated from the input data at a given symbol rate. The one or more interpolated samples have one or more phases associated therewith which differ from a phase associated with the one or more samples generated at the given symbol rate. Then, an optimum or best phase is selected from the symbol rate phase and the one or more interpolated phases such that at least a portion of the one or more samples associated with the optimum phase are identified as representative of detected data.
